Why Rubber Feet for Outdoor Furniture Is Necessary
I’ve found that rubber feet are one of the simplest upgrades I can make to outdoor furniture, but they make a big difference. They help keep chairs, tables, and benches from scratching patios, decks, and tiles when I move them around. I also notice that furniture feels more stable with rubber feet, especially on uneven ground, which makes outdoor seating safer and more comfortable.
My experience is that rubber feet also protect the furniture itself. When the legs sit directly on wet or rough surfaces, they can wear down faster, rust, or absorb moisture over time. Rubber creates a barrier that helps reduce damage and extends the life of the furniture. It’s a small detail, but it saves money and maintenance in the long run.
I also appreciate that rubber feet reduce noise. When I pull out a chair or shift a table, there’s less scraping and clattering, which makes outdoor gatherings more pleasant. For me, that combination of protection, stability, and quieter use is why rubber feet are necessary for outdoor furniture.
My Buying Guides on Rubber Feet For Outdoor Furniture
When I started looking for rubber feet for outdoor furniture, I realized there are a few important things I needed to consider before buying. I wanted something that would protect my patio, keep my furniture stable, and last through rain, sun, and regular use. Here’s the buying guide I would follow.
1. Check the Material Quality
The first thing I look at is the material. I prefer rubber feet made from durable, weather-resistant rubber or silicone because they hold up better outdoors. If the material feels too soft or flimsy, I know it may wear out quickly.
2. Make Sure They Fit My Furniture
I always measure the legs of my furniture before buying. Rubber feet come in different sizes and shapes, so I need to make sure they fit snugly. A poor fit can make them fall off or work less effectively.
3. Look for Weather Resistance
Since my furniture stays outside, I want rubber feet that can handle heat, moisture, and UV exposure. I look for products labeled as waterproof, UV-resistant, or all-weather so they last longer in outdoor conditions.
4. Consider Floor Protection
One of my main reasons for using rubber feet is to protect my deck, patio, or tiles from scratches. I choose feet with a non-marking design so they won’t leave stains or damage the surface underneath.
5. Focus on Grip and Stability
I like rubber feet that provide strong grip. This helps prevent furniture from sliding around, especially on smooth surfaces. Better grip also makes chairs and tables feel more stable when I use them.
6. Think About Installation
I prefer rubber feet that are easy to install. Some slip on, while others screw in or attach with adhesive. For me, the best option depends on how permanent I want the installation to be and how often I move the furniture.
7. Check Weight Capacity
I always make sure the rubber feet can support the weight of my furniture. Heavier pieces need stronger, thicker feet. If the feet are too weak, they may compress too quickly or fail over time.
8. Compare Price and Durability
I don’t always go for the cheapest option. In my experience, paying a little more for better durability saves money later because I don’t have to replace them as often.
9. Read Customer Reviews
Before I buy, I check reviews to see how the product performs in real outdoor use. I pay attention to comments about durability, fit, and whether the feet stay in place over time.
10. Choose the Right Style for My Furniture
I also like rubber feet that match the look of my furniture. While function matters most, a clean and simple design helps my outdoor setup look neat and well cared for.
